Transaction 8089d5eedfaee1c4022c90ec49264cb75289fc39fec7835f7d2f69aff18e8a48

3 Input
2 Outputs
  • 8089d5eedfaee1c4022c90ec49264cb75289fc39fec7835f7d2f69aff18e8a48:0
  • value  53342071
    address  12q7HCouQ3cEAafCks8C1qdNbZp3G3dJY8
  • 8089d5eedfaee1c4022c90ec49264cb75289fc39fec7835f7d2f69aff18e8a48:1
  • value  532789
    address  14SdFMEL7S1et51P43QuPcvgTgRYivQ5Kz